Default Monsoon Gray S4 P+ home in PDX

Hey all,

The S4 finally made it home after 65 days. I picked it up last Saturday in Bellevue Washington and drove 175 miles home under beautiful summer skys and temps in the 80's. Have been meaning to post pics and a small review but my week got crazy busy and of course I was out driving every chance I could get I put 750 miles on it in one week and that was while working!

Not a lot to say that hasn't been said before. I will say. I LOVE this car. It hits the mark on so many different levels, which is what I was looking for. I wasn't looking for the fastest or the most luxurious etc. What I was looking for was a beautiful looking AWD sports sedan with luxury touches, a refined ride, fun to drive, quick enough, safe, and more. What I feel I got was just that and more!.

This car is an absolute blast to drive. I love the cockpit like feel, the B&O driver focus DSP, the Bluetooth, the cornering and feeling the sports diff kick in when I step on it through a 90 degree turn!, the sound of the 3.0 when I get on it, the stance, and a lot more...

My one and only complaint so far and it is minor are the seat bottoms/side bolsters. About 3/5 of the way back towards where the back rest meets the seat bottom, I find the side bolsters a little tight and almost pinching. I didn't notice this until the second day when i spent a few more hours in the car. As I said, it is already noticeably better and I am hopeful in less than 3 months time that I won't even remember. The rest of the seat is fine and very comfortable/supportive.

I did do a search, this has been covered in another thread, and it looks like bolsters soften up a bit. There are many guys bigger than me who have found this to not be an issue at all and a few that have had some minor problems. My point is that the side bolsters are a little stiff, especially where the seat cushion narrows towards the back. While I am a big guy at 6'2, 215, I am not what would be considered fat. I work out, I ski(a LOT), I hike 50 miles a week with a pack on 6 months a year and I have huge thigh muscles.
